The 2021 Tokyo Olympic Games are set to begin on Friday, July 23 and sports fans will be able to put in wagers on a number of different events on FanDuel Sportsbook.

Archery has long been an Olympic medal sport and made its debut back in 1900. The mixed team competition aspect is constantly growing, which means the battle for the Gold Medal in this event should be an exciting one.

Olympics Mixed Team Archery

South Korea leads all countries with odds set at -250 to take home the gold, according to FanDuel Sportsbook. That shouldn't come as a surprise given South Korea earned the most medals in the sport of archery at the 2016 Summer Olympics (5 total).

Chinese Taipei comes in a distant second with odds set at +900.
